Essential Duties And Responsibilities
Member Support and Training
- Conduct new member orientation sessions (“PE@PF” program), teaching safe and effective use of gym equipment.
- Design and lead small-group fitness classes that align with Planet Fitness standards and member needs.
- Provide general fitness instruction and encouragement—not one-on-one personal training.
- Offer tips and guidance to help members use equipment properly and confidently.
- Foster a positive, inclusive atmosphere that supports members of all fitness levels.
- Build relationships with members to encourage regular participation and promote retention.
- Be visible and available on the club floor to assist members at all times.
- Promote a “Judgement Free Zone®” and ensure all members feel welcome and supported.
- Maintain a clean, organized, and safe workout environment.
- Assist in extra duty cleaning during down times or as needed by club management
- Wipe down and disinfect equipment regularly.
- Report any equipment issues or safety concerns to management immediately.
- Assist with additional cleaning tasks as requested.
- Track and record participation in fitness sessions.
- Support front desk operations as needed including:
Check members into the system and sign-up new members.
Take prospective members on tours.
Assist management with club events, member appreciation days, and other promotions.
